is literature associated with the Philippines from prehistory, through its colonial
legacies, and on to the present. Pre-Hispanic Philippine literature was actually epics
passed on from generation to generation, originally through an oral tradition.
However, wealthy families, especially in Mindanao, were able to keep transcribed
copies of these epics as family heirloom. One such was the Darangen, an epic of the
Maranaos.
